Argentinos Juniors, All Boys among winners

Argentinos Juniors, All Boys and Banfield picked up victories on Saturday in Argentina's Clausura tournament.
Argentinos won 2-1 at Colon 2-1, All Boys won 1-0 at home over Quilmes 1-0 and Banfield was a 3-1 winner at Racing. San Lorenzo was held 1-1 at home by Arsenal in the day's other match.
None of the matches changed the standings at the top. That could happen Sunday when league-leader Velez Sarsfield visits Tigre. Second-place Godoy Cruz host Gimnasia in a key match Monday.
In Argentinos Juniors' 2-1 win over Colon, Nicolas Blandi scored in the 20th minute to give the visitors the lead and Franco Niell made it 2-0 in the 64th. Ivan Moreno y Fabianesi scored for Colon in the 71st but Argentinos hung on despite being reduced to 10 men when defender German Basulado was sent off in the 74th. Argentino improved to 25 points and Colon stayed on 20, behind league leader Velez with 30.
Arsenal and San Lorenzo drew 1-1. Adrian Gonzalez gave Arsenal the lead in the 19th and Juan Salgueiro equalized in the 48th San Lorenzo has 21 points and Arsenal has 16.
Agustin Torassa scored in the 89th to give All Boys a 1-0 victory against Quilmes. All Boys improved to 22 and Quilmes stayed near the bottom with 16. Newell's Old Boys are in last place with only 11.
Banfield defeated Racing 3-1, with a first-half goal from Facundo Ferreyra and one in the second half by Maxi Bustos. Banfield has 22 points and Racing stayed on 22.
On Sunday: Estudiantes vs. Independiente, Boca Juniors vs. Newell's, Tigre vs. Velez, Olimpo vs. River Plate. On Monday: Lanus vs. Huracan, Godoy Cruz vs. Gimnasia.
